Database
 sql >> Base de Dados >  >> RDS >> Database

Usando OAuth para autenticar sua conexão ODBC com Salesforce.com


O driver ODBC do Salesforce.com para Windows agora oferece suporte ao mecanismo de autenticação OAuth.

O ID e o segredo do cliente OAuth são codificados no driver. Ao configurar sua fonte de dados ODBC do Easysoft Salesforce, você obtém um token OAuth. Você pode usar o OAuth para autenticar a conexão com o Salesforce.

A versão do driver ODBC do Salesforce.com que oferece suporte ao OAuth está disponível atualmente apenas na equipe de suporte da Easysoft.
  1. Faça o download do driver ODBC do Salesforce.
  2. Instale e licencie o Driver Salesforce.com na máquina em que seu aplicativo ODBC está instalado.
    Para obter instruções de instalação, consulte a documentação do driver ODBC do Salesforce.com.

Antes de poder usar o Driver ODBC do Salesforce.com para se conectar ao Salesforce.com, você precisa configurar uma fonte de dados ODBC. Uma fonte de dados ODBC armazena os detalhes da conexão para o banco de dados de destino (por exemplo, Salesforce.com) e o driver ODBC necessário para se conectar a ele (por exemplo, o driver ODBC Salesforce.com).

Para criar uma fonte de dados do Driver ODBC do Salesforce.com:
  1. No Administrador de ODBC, escolha a guia DSN do sistema e, em seguida, escolha Adicionar.
  2. Faça um dos seguintes:
    • Se você quiser usar SQL para trabalhar com seus dados do Salesforce, na caixa de diálogo Criar nova fonte de dados, escolha Easysoft ODBC-Salesforce Driver e, em seguida, escolha Concluir.
      -Ou-
    • Se você quiser usar SOQL para trabalhar com seus dados do Salesforce, na caixa de diálogo Criar nova fonte de dados, escolha Easysoft ODBC-Salesforce SOQL Driver e, em seguida, escolha Concluir.
  3. Escolha Usar OAuth.
  4. Se você quiser que um token OAuth seja solicitado sempre que se conectar ao Salesforce, pule para a etapa 7. (Observe que esse método OAuth não pode ser usado com um servidor vinculado ao SQL Server.) Caso contrário, escolha Autenticar e obter ficha.
  5. Faça login em sua conta Salesforce.com quando solicitado.
  6. Feche a janela do navegador.
  7. Use o botão Testar para verificar se você consegue se conectar com sucesso ao Salesforce.com.